Understanding the Benefits of Natural Food Colorings

Natural food colorings have become increasingly popular among consumers and manufacturers looking for healthier alternatives to synthetic dyes. These colorings are derived from plants, minerals, and other natural sources, ensuring safety and minimal health risks. Using all natural food Turmeric Color coloring helps maintain the integrity of food products while enhancing their visual appeal without compromising nutritional value. This shift towards natural ingredients aligns with growing awareness about food safety and clean labeling practices.

The Unique Properties of Turmeric Color

Turmeric color is a vibrant, warm yellow hue extracted from the turmeric root, known for its rich pigment called curcumin. Beyond its bright and attractive shade, turmeric offers antioxidant properties and is widely recognized for its potential health benefits. When used as a food coloring, turmeric all natural food coloring imparts a natural and appealing yellow tone to a variety of products such as beverages, sauces, baked goods, and desserts. Its ability to withstand heat and maintain color stability makes it an ideal choice for many culinary applications.

Applications in Culinary and Food Production

Turmeric color is versatile and easily incorporated into different food and beverage recipes. It is particularly favored in products aiming for an all natural food coloring alternative to artificial yellows. Chefs and food producers use turmeric to enhance the appearance of items such as curries, snacks, dairy products, and confectionery. The natural pigment not only boosts the aesthetic value but also aligns with consumer demand for healthier ingredients. Additionally, turmeric color is compatible with various processing methods, including baking, boiling, and freezing, without losing its vibrancy.
